Произошла ошибка при работе с SMTP — код ошибки 27 — ошибка установки защищенного SSL/TLS соединения

Если вы столкнулись с ошибкой 27 при работе с протоколом SMTP, это означает, что возникла проблема с установкой защищенного SSL/TLS соединения.

В следующих разделах статьи мы рассмотрим причины возникновения этой ошибки и предложим несколько решений, которые помогут вам исправить проблему. Мы также поделимся полезными советами по настройке безопасного соединения и расскажем о дополнительных мерах, которые помогут вам избежать подобных ошибок в будущем.

Что такое SMTP и как он работает?

SMTP (Simple Mail Transfer Protocol) – это протокол передачи электронной почты, который используется для отправки сообщений от одного почтового сервера к другому. SMTP является основным протоколом, который обеспечивает маршрутизацию, доставку и взаимодействие между почтовыми серверами во всемирной сети Интернет.

SMTP-клиенты, такие как электронные почтовые программы или веб-приложения, используют SMTP для отправки сообщений от отправителя к почтовому серверу отправителя. Затем SMTP-сервер отправителя использует протоколы маршрутизации и передачи электронной почты для доставки сообщения к SMTP-серверу получателя, который в свою очередь отправляет сообщение на почтовый ящик получателя.

Компоненты SMTP:

  • SMTP-клиент: это программное обеспечение или приложение, которое отправляет сообщения по протоколу SMTP. Клиент устанавливает соединение с почтовым сервером и передает сообщение для отправки.
  • SMTP-сервер: это сервер, который принимает и обрабатывает сообщения, отправленные SMTP-клиентом. Сервер использует протоколы маршрутизации и передачи, чтобы доставить сообщение к почтовому серверу получателя.
  • Передаточный протокол: это протокол, который SMTP-серверы используют для передачи сообщений между собой. Примеры таких протоколов: ESMTP (Enhanced SMTP), SMTPS (SMTP с защищенным TLS-соединением) и т. д.
  • Протоколы маршрутизации: они определяют путь, который сообщение должно пройти от отправителя к получателю. SMTP-сервер отправителя использует эти протоколы, чтобы найти и передать сообщение SMTP-серверу получателя.

Как работает SMTP?

  1. SMTP-клиент устанавливает соединение с SMTP-сервером отправителя.
  2. Клиент передает информацию, такую как адрес отправителя, адрес получателя и текст сообщения, на SMTP-сервер отправителя.
  3. SMTP-сервер отправителя проверяет адрес получателя и определяет, какой SMTP-сервер обслуживает этот адрес.
  4. SMTP-сервер отправителя передает сообщение SMTP-серверу получателя через передаточный протокол, который может быть обычным SMTP или его защищенной версией SMTPS.
  5. SMTP-сервер получателя принимает сообщение и доставляет его в почтовый ящик получателя.

SMTP является важной составляющей системы электронной почты и обеспечивает надежную доставку сообщений между серверами. Знание работы SMTP позволяет лучше понять, как работает электронная почта и что происходит с сообщениями, когда они отправляются и доставляются.

SMTP СЕРВЕР БЕЗ ШИФРОВАНИЯ SSL TLS. ПОКА ЕЩЕ ОСТАЛИСЬ ТАКИЕ. ЛАЙФХАК.

SMTP и его роль в электронной почте

SMTP (Simple Mail Transfer Protocol) – это протокол, который используется для передачи электронных писем по сети. Он является основным протоколом для отправки и доставки электронной почты. SMTP обеспечивает надежную и эффективную доставку сообщений между почтовыми серверами.

SMTP работает совместно с другими протоколами, такими как POP3 (Post Office Protocol version 3) и IMAP (Internet Message Access Protocol), которые используются для получения сообщений с почтового сервера. Вместе эти протоколы обеспечивают полный цикл обработки электронной почты, от отправки до получения и хранения сообщений.

Роль SMTP в отправке электронной почты

SMTP играет важную роль в процессе отправки письма от отправителя до получателя. Когда вы отправляете электронное письмо, ваш почтовый клиент (например, Outlook или Gmail) использует протокол SMTP для связи с вашим почтовым сервером и передачи письма в систему электронной почты получателя.

Для отправки письма, ваш почтовый клиент отправляет команды по протоколу SMTP, чтобы установить соединение с почтовым сервером отправителя. Затем клиент передает письмо по протоколу SMTP на почтовый сервер отправителя, который проверяет адрес получателя и обрабатывает запрос на отправку письма.

Процесс работы SMTP

Процесс работы SMTP включает следующие шаги:

  1. Установление соединения: почтовый клиент отправляет команду «HELO» на почтовый сервер, чтобы начать процесс связи.
  2. Аутентификация: почтовый клиент предоставляет учетные данные (логин и пароль) для подтверждения права на отправку почты.
  3. Адресация: клиент передает адрес отправителя и получателя, чтобы сервер знал, куда доставить письмо.
  4. Передача сообщения: клиент передает содержимое письма по протоколу SMTP на почтовый сервер отправителя, который дальше передает его на почтовый сервер получателя.
  5. Доставка и хранение: после передачи письма на почтовый сервер получателя, оно хранится на сервере до тех пор, пока получатель не получит письмо через протокол POP3 или IMAP.

Защищенное соединение SMTP

В контексте сообщения об ошибке 27, связанной с установкой защищенного SSL/TLS соединения, следует отметить, что в некоторых случаях протокол SMTP может использовать SSL/TLS для обеспечения безопасности передачи данных. Это позволяет зашифровать информацию, передаваемую между почтовыми серверами, и предотвратить возможность прослушивания или изменения писем третьими лицами.

Ошибки, связанные с установкой SSL/TLS соединения, могут возникать при неправильной конфигурации или отсутствии необходимых сертификатов на сервере. В таких случаях рекомендуется связаться с администратором сервера электронной почты для устранения проблемы и обеспечения правильной работы SMTP.

Принцип работы SMTP

SMTP (Simple Mail Transfer Protocol) – это протокол, который используется для отправки электронной почты по сети. Он позволяет пользователям отправлять сообщения на удаленные серверы электронной почты, где они затем доставляются получателям.

Принцип работы SMTP основан на передаче сообщений от отправителя к получателю с использованием простой текстовой командной сессии. Вот основные шаги, которые происходят при отправке почты с помощью SMTP:

1. Установление соединения

Когда отправитель пытается отправить сообщение электронной почты, его почтовый клиент (например, Outlook или Thunderbird) устанавливает соединение с почтовым сервером отправителя. Обычно используется TCP-соединение на порту 25.

2. Приветствие (Greeting)

После установления соединения сервер отправителя отправляет приветственное сообщение, которое содержит идентификатор сервера и другую информацию. Также сервер может запросить у отправителя идентификационные данные.

3. Передача информации о сообщении

После приветствия сервер отправителя ожидает от отправителя команды для передачи информации о сообщении. Эта информация включает в себя адрес получателя, адрес отправителя, тему сообщения и тело сообщения.

4. Передача сообщения получателю

После получения информации о сообщении сервер отправителя сверяет адрес получателя и определяет, какому удаленному серверу необходимо доставить сообщение. Затем сервер отправителя устанавливает соединение с удаленным сервером получателя и передает ему информацию о сообщении.

5. Доставка сообщения

Удаленный сервер получателя принимает информацию о сообщении и сохраняет его в почтовом ящике получателя. Получатель может затем получить сообщение с помощью своего почтового клиента или веб-интерфейса почты.

6. Закрытие соединения

После успешной передачи сообщения сервер отправителя закрывает соединение с удаленным сервером получателя.

Весь процесс работы SMTP происходит за кулисами и позволяет нам отправлять электронные письма безопасным и надежным образом. При возникновении ошибок, таких как ошибка установки защищенного SSL/TLS соединения, необходимо проверить настройки почтового клиента и сервера, чтобы убедиться, что они соответствуют требованиям протокола SMTP.

Что такое SSL и TLS и зачем они нужны для SMTP?

SSL (Secure Sockets Layer) и TLS (Transport Layer Security) — это протоколы шифрования, которые используются для обеспечения безопасной передачи данных через сеть, в том числе почтовых сообщений. Оба протокола обеспечивают конфиденциальность и целостность данных, а также аутентификацию и идентификацию участников коммуникации.

SSL и TLS могут быть использованы вместе с протоколом SMTP (Simple Mail Transfer Protocol) для создания защищенного соединения между почтовыми серверами или клиентами и серверами. Это важно для обмена электронными письмами, так как позволяет предотвратить несанкционированный доступ к информации и исключить возможность подмены или изменения данных в процессе передачи.

Как работает SSL/TLS?

SSL/TLS используют асимметричное и симметричное шифрование для обеспечения безопасности соединения.

В начале процесса установки защищенного соединения клиент и сервер обмениваются публичными ключами для установки сессионного ключа, который будет использоваться для симметричного шифрования данных. Затем происходит обмен сертификатами для проверки аутентичности сервера, чтобы клиент мог убедиться, что сервер является доверенным.

Зачем использовать SSL/TLS для SMTP?

Использование SSL/TLS для SMTP обеспечивает следующие преимущества:

  • Конфиденциальность: Шифрование данных позволяет предотвратить несанкционированный доступ к содержимому писем и личной информации отправителя и получателя.
  • Целостность: Шифрование данных обеспечивает целостность сообщений, что позволяет выявить любые попытки изменить или подменить данные в процессе передачи.
  • Аутентификация и идентификация: SSL/TLS позволяют клиенту проверить аутентичность сервера и убедиться, что он общается с правильным почтовым сервером.
  • Защита от подслушивания: Шифрование данных между клиентом и сервером предотвращает возможность перехвата и прослушивания информации, передаваемой через сеть.

Использование SSL/TLS для SMTP является важной мерой для обеспечения безопасности и защиты конфиденциальности электронной почты при ее передаче через открытые сети.

Роль SSL и TLS в защите соединения

SSL (Secure Sockets Layer) и его преемник — TLS (Transport Layer Security) — являются протоколами шифрования, которые играют ключевую роль в защите соединения между клиентом и сервером в сети Интернет. Эти протоколы обеспечивают конфиденциальность, целостность и аутентичность данных, передаваемых между участниками коммуникации.

Одна из основных задач SSL и TLS — защита от атак типа «прослушивание» (eavesdropping). Когда клиент и сервер устанавливают соединение, они договариваются о применении SSL или TLS, после чего начинают обмениваться ключами шифрования. После установки защищенного соединения, все передаваемые данные шифруются на стороне отправителя и расшифровываются на стороне получателя. Это позволяет предотвратить ситуацию, когда третья сторона может прослушивать и вмешиваться в передачу данных.

SSL и TLS в контексте электронной почты (SMTP)

В случае работы с электронной почтой, SSL и TLS обеспечивают безопасное соединение между клиентским и почтовым сервером. При использовании SSL или TLS, почтовые клиенты и серверы могут обмениваться сообщениями, используя защищенное соединение, что предотвращает возможные атаки на приватность и целостность электронной почты.

Однако, как упоминается в заданном контексте ошибки, могут возникнуть проблемы при установке защищенного соединения (SSL/TLS). Это может быть вызвано неправильной настройкой сервера или отсутствием необходимых сертификатов. В таком случае, клиент или сервер могут не смочь установить SSL/TLS соединение и обменяться сообщениями через него. Возможными решениями проблем могут быть правильная настройка сервера, проверка наличия и действительности сертификата, установка доверия к сертификатам, или использование других методов безопасности при работе с электронной почтой.

Процесс установки SSL/TLS соединения

SSL/TLS (Secure Sockets Layer/Transport Layer Security) — это протоколы безопасного соединения между клиентом и сервером в интернете. Они обеспечивают конфиденциальность, целостность и аутентификацию данных, передаваемых по сети. Процесс установки SSL/TLS соединения требует выполнения нескольких основных шагов.

Шаг 1: Начало соединения

Первый шаг в установке SSL/TLS соединения — это инициирование соединения между клиентом и сервером. Клиент отправляет запрос на подключение к серверу, указывая, что он хочет использовать SSL/TLS для безопасного соединения.

Шаг 2: Запрос сертификата

После установки обычного TCP-соединения, клиент запрашивает у сервера его SSL/TLS сертификат. Сертификат содержит публичный ключ сервера и информацию о его подлинности, которую выдает доверенный центр сертификации (Certificate Authority).

Шаг 3: Проверка сертификата

Клиент должен проверить подлинность сертификата, полученного от сервера. Для этого, клиент проверяет цепочку доверия, включая проверку цифровой подписи сертификата и сравнение его данных с данными ожидаемого сервера. Если сертификат действителен и доверенный, клиент может продолжать процесс.

Шаг 4: Обмен ключами

После проверки сертификата, клиент и сервер обмениваются информацией о поддерживаемых алгоритмах шифрования и генерируют общий секретный ключ для защищенной передачи данных.

Шаг 5: Установка защищенного канала

На основе общего секретного ключа, обе стороны используют алгоритмы шифрования, чтобы установить защищенный канал связи. Все данные, передаваемые между клиентом и сервером, теперь шифруются и расшифровываются только с использованием общего ключа.

Шаг 6: Проверка сертификата клиента (при необходимости)

В случае, если сервер требует аутентификации клиента, клиент может предоставить свой SSL/TLS сертификат для проверки с серверной стороны. Процедура проверки сертификата клиента аналогична проверке сертификата сервера.

Шаг 7: Успешное установление соединения

После успешной проверки и установки защищенного канала, клиент и сервер могут безопасно обмениваться данными по SSL/TLS соединению. Это обеспечивает конфиденциальность и целостность передаваемых данных.

Вот основные шаги процесса установки SSL/TLS соединения. Понимание этих шагов может помочь в разрешении ошибок, связанных с установкой защищенного соединения, таких как ошибка 27 при работе с SMTP.

Что означает ошибка кода 27 при работе с SMTP?

Ошибка кода 27 при работе с протоколом SMTP связана с установкой защищенного SSL/TLS соединения. SMTP (Simple Mail Transfer Protocol) — это протокол, используемый для отправки электронной почты. Он основан на TCP/IP и обеспечивает передачу сообщений между почтовыми серверами.

Ошибка с кодом 27 возникает, когда клиентский компьютер не может установить защищенное SSL/TLS соединение с почтовым сервером. Это может произойти по нескольким причинам, например:

  • Неправильные настройки клиента или сервера.
  • Отсутствие необходимого SSL/TLS сертификата на сервере.
  • Проблемы с соединением, например, отсутствие доступа к серверу или блокировка порта.

Решение проблемы:

Для иборьбы ошибки кода 27 при работе с SMTP можно рассмотреть несколько возможных решений:

  1. Проверьте настройки клиента и сервера: Убедитесь, что у вас правильно настроен клиент почты и указаны правильные параметры для подключения к серверу. Проверьте настройки SSL/TLS и убедитесь, что они соответствуют требованиям сервера.
  2. Проверьте наличие SSL/TLS сертификата на сервере: Если сервер требует SSL/TLS соединение, убедитесь, что у него установлен верный сертификат. Если сертификат отсутствует или срок его действия истек, необходимо обновить или установить новый сертификат.
  3. Проверьте соединение: Убедитесь, что у вас есть доступ к серверу и не блокируется порт, используемый для SMTP. Проверьте настройки брандмауэра и антивирусного программного обеспечения, чтобы убедиться, что они не блокируют соединение.

Если проблема не устраняется, рекомендуется обратиться в службу поддержки хостинг-провайдера или администратора сервера для получения дополнительной помощи. Они смогут проанализировать логи сервера и выяснить причину ошибки для вашей конкретной ситуации.

Activating SSL for Outlook

Проблемы при установке защищенного соединения

При работе с SMTP иногда может возникнуть ошибка установки защищенного SSL/TLS соединения. Эта ошибка может быть вызвана несколькими причинами, и их понимание поможет вам решить проблему.

1. Поддержка SSL/TLS

Одной из основных причин возникновения ошибки может быть отсутствие поддержки SSL/TLS на вашем сервере. SSL/TLS — это протоколы шифрования, которые обеспечивают безопасную передачу данных между вашим клиентом (например, почтовым клиентом) и сервером. Если ваш сервер или почтовый клиент не поддерживают эти протоколы, необходимо обновить программное обеспечение или настроить сервер для поддержки SSL/TLS.

2. Проверка сертификата

Еще одной причиной ошибки может быть неверная настройка или проблемы с сертификатом SSL/TLS на вашем сервере. Сертификаты SSL/TLS используются для проверки подлинности сервера и обеспечения безопасного соединения. Если сервер использует недействительный или неправильно настроенный сертификат, ваш почтовый клиент может отказаться устанавливать SSL/TLS соединение. В таком случае вам потребуется обратиться к администратору сервера или поставщику услуг для проверки и иборьбы проблем с сертификатом.

3. Порт и настройки безопасности

Если вы используете нестандартный порт или настройки безопасности на своем сервере, это также может вызывать ошибку при установке защищенного соединения. Убедитесь, что вы правильно настроили порт и безопасность в своем почтовом клиенте и на сервере.

4. Брандмауэр и антивирусное ПО

Ваш брандмауэр или антивирусное программное обеспечение также могут блокировать установку защищенного соединения через SSL/TLS. Убедитесь, что вы настроили исключения для своего почтового клиента или временно отключите брандмауэр и антивирусное ПО, чтобы проверить, блокируют ли они соединение.

5. Неправильные учетные данные

Иногда ошибка установки защищенного соединения может быть вызвана неправильными учетными данными. Убедитесь, что вы ввели правильный адрес электронной почты, имя пользователя и пароль для вашей учетной записи почты.

Исправление ошибок при установке защищенного соединения может быть сложным и требовать некоторых технических навыков. Если вы не уверены, как решить проблему, лучше обратиться за помощью к специалисту или технической поддержке вашего почтового клиента или сервера.

Рейтинг
( Пока оценок нет )
Загрузка ...